Authentication-Results: name.execsw.org; dkim=pass (1024-bit key) header.d=netbsd.org header.i=@netbsd.org header.b=sayt3WFk; dkim=pass (1024-bit key) header.d=netbsd.org header.i=@netbsd.org header.b=eec3Uine Received: by mail.netbsd.org (Postfix, from userid 605) id 3252C84EDA; Fri, 15 Mar 2024 22:23:18 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=netbsd.org; s=20240131; t=1710541398; bh=wVvzejo1uB1P7WwJykeTmtnDkZipVjLG5c6E2PShqBM=; h=Date:From:Subject:To:Reply-To:List-Id:List-Unsubscribe; b=sayt3WFkEPKI3RwMDwUBsRjxhQEueV79s5K8/5q5vCkZEmG3C3EzKse1VpNJu5qWI 3CdrzYEH6MKPkAH1gz1VLiLWCdnbeXavLu00Iz3w30mMf0tSx1aBEWLumpUE1oDiu3 iCUafYhF24TcjeI1Kb3ozkhgb5lCavS71ek5DX+I= Received: from localhost (localhost [127.0.0.1]) by mail.netbsd.org (Postfix) with ESMTP id 2471784E65 for ; Fri, 15 Mar 2024 22:23:17 +0000 (UTC) X-Virus-Scanned: amavisd-new at netbsd.org Authentication-Results: mail.netbsd.org (amavisd-new); dkim=pass (1024-bit key) header.d=netbsd.org Received: from mail.netbsd.org ([127.0.0.1]) by localhost (mail.netbsd.org [127.0.0.1]) (amavisd-new, port 10025) with ESMTP id Cq4LCcsYz9kv for ; Fri, 15 Mar 2024 22:23:16 +0000 (UTC) Received: from cvs.NetBSD.org (ivanova.netbsd.org [199.233.217.197]) by mail.netbsd.org (Postfix) with ESMTP id 86EE184CFE for ; Fri, 15 Mar 2024 22:23:16 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=netbsd.org; s=20240131; t=1710541396; bh=wVvzejo1uB1P7WwJykeTmtnDkZipVjLG5c6E2PShqBM=; h=Date:From:Subject:To:Reply-To; b=eec3UinelIVxhrPqnPxPZWCdLay63wX70E9dSVQGApECOCwhE1n5sjYX4UMk6azVM MtUjxtRT6su60X9il/Nve5wX3mgeIG6SeIZ4dsbnEjGx/AthdM3cH5jl0BzdW0Yu0F qvEiklqHdWXd82cJx/T+xTdHrskEEon9za63UuhI= Received: by cvs.NetBSD.org (Postfix, from userid 500) id 7CCF1FA2C; Fri, 15 Mar 2024 22:23:16 +0000 (UTC) Content-Transfer-Encoding: 7bit Content-Type: multipart/mixed; boundary="_----------=_1710541396145990" MIME-Version: 1.0 Date: Fri, 15 Mar 2024 22:23:16 +0000 From: "Hauke Fath" Subject: CVS commit: pkgsrc/net/netatalk3 To: pkgsrc-changes@NetBSD.org Reply-To: hauke@netbsd.org X-Mailer: log_accum Message-Id: <20240315222316.7CCF1FA2C@cvs.NetBSD.org> Sender: pkgsrc-changes-owner@NetBSD.org List-Id: Precedence: bulk List-Unsubscribe: This is a multi-part message in MIME format. --_----------=_1710541396145990 Content-Disposition: inline Content-Transfer-Encoding: 8bit Content-Type: text/plain; charset="US-ASCII" Module Name: pkgsrc Committed By: hauke Date: Fri Mar 15 22:23:16 UTC 2024 Modified Files: pkgsrc/net/netatalk3: Makefile PLIST Log Message: Re-add conditional PLIST entries that got lost by not building with all options on Add substitutions for PLIST generation To generate a diff of this commit: cvs rdiff -u -r1.60 -r1.61 pkgsrc/net/netatalk3/Makefile cvs rdiff -u -r1.3 -r1.4 pkgsrc/net/netatalk3/PLIST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files. --_----------=_1710541396145990 Content-Disposition: inline Content-Length: 2563 Content-Transfer-Encoding: binary Content-Type: text/x-diff; charset=us-ascii Modified files: Index: pkgsrc/net/netatalk3/Makefile diff -u pkgsrc/net/netatalk3/Makefile:1.60 pkgsrc/net/netatalk3/Makefile:1.61 --- pkgsrc/net/netatalk3/Makefile:1.60 Mon Feb 5 15:02:15 2024 +++ pkgsrc/net/netatalk3/Makefile Fri Mar 15 22:23:16 2024 @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.60 2024/02/05 15:02:15 hauke Exp $ +# $NetBSD: Makefile,v 1.61 2024/03/15 22:23:16 hauke Exp $ DISTNAME= netatalk-3.1.18 PKGNAME= ${DISTNAME:C/-/3-/} @@ -68,6 +68,26 @@ PLIST.ea= yes CONFIGURE_ARGS.NetBSD+= --without-dtrace +PLIST_VARS+= ea +.if ${OPSYS} == "SunOS" || ${OPSYS} == "DragonFly" || ${OPSYS} == "Linux" || \ + (${OPSYS} == "NetBSD" && ${OPSYS_VERSION} >= 070000) || \ + ${OPSYS} == "FreeBSD" +PLIST.ea= yes +.endif + +# ea +PRINT_PLIST_AWK+= { gsub(/^bin\/ad$$/, "$${PLIST.ea}&"); } + +# pam +PRINT_PLIST_AWK+= { gsub(/^libexec\/netatalk\/uams\/.+_pam\.la$$/, "$${PLIST.pam}&"); } +PRINT_PLIST_AWK+= { gsub(/^share\/examples\/netatalk\/netatalk\.pam$$/, "$${PLIST.pam}&"); } + +# ldap +PRINT_PLIST_AWK+= { gsub(/^share\/examples\/netatalk\/afp_ldap\.conf$$/, "$${PLIST.ldap}&"); } + +# gssapi +PRINT_PLIST_AWK+= { gsub(/^libexec\/netatalk\/uams\/.+_gss\.la$$/, "$${PLIST.gssapi}&"); } + CHECK_RELRO_SKIP+= libexec/netatalk/uams/*.a CHECK_SSP_SKIP+= libexec/netatalk/uams/*.a Index: pkgsrc/net/netatalk3/PLIST diff -u pkgsrc/net/netatalk3/PLIST:1.3 pkgsrc/net/netatalk3/PLIST:1.4 --- pkgsrc/net/netatalk3/PLIST:1.3 Mon Feb 5 15:02:15 2024 +++ pkgsrc/net/netatalk3/PLIST Fri Mar 15 22:23:16 2024 @@ -1,5 +1,5 @@ -@comment $NetBSD: PLIST,v 1.3 2024/02/05 15:02:15 hauke Exp $ -bin/ad +@comment $NetBSD: PLIST,v 1.4 2024/03/15 22:23:16 hauke Exp $ +${PLIST.ea}bin/ad bin/afpldaptest bin/afppasswd bin/afpstats @@ -38,9 +38,13 @@ libexec/netatalk/netatalk libexec/netatalk/uams/uams_clrtxt.so libexec/netatalk/uams/uams_dhx.so libexec/netatalk/uams/uams_dhx2.so +${PLIST.pam}libexec/netatalk/uams/uams_dhx2_pam.la libexec/netatalk/uams/uams_dhx2_passwd.la +${PLIST.pam}libexec/netatalk/uams/uams_dhx_pam.la libexec/netatalk/uams/uams_dhx_passwd.la +${PLIST.gssapi}libexec/netatalk/uams/uams_gss.la libexec/netatalk/uams/uams_guest.la +${PLIST.pam}libexec/netatalk/uams/uams_pam.la libexec/netatalk/uams/uams_passwd.la libexec/netatalk/uams/uams_randnum.la man/man1/ad.1 @@ -64,5 +68,6 @@ share/aclocal/netatalk.m4 share/examples/netatalk/afp.conf share/examples/netatalk/dbus-session.conf share/examples/netatalk/extmap.conf +${PLIST.pam}share/examples/netatalk/netatalk.pam @pkgdir libexec/psffilters @pkgdir etc/netatalk --_----------=_1710541396145990--